Transaction 56e951102ff916b63da49f576f4706524647175bb351f890c9ddecf68d23a918
1 Input
2 Outputs
- 56e951102ff916b63da49f576f4706524647175bb351f890c9ddecf68d23a918:0
- 56e951102ff916b63da49f576f4706524647175bb351f890c9ddecf68d23a918:1
value 6886481
address 1FvxhU8eWbdQbqD3Am8HndWm4WizQporM4
value 193197
address 17mQdwrNgLsSFWTdbPi3zjxLX6UpQzvhmT